The Core of the Matter: Why Fables Are Vital

At the core of every child lies a natural curiosity about life and a lasting love for accounts. Research frequently underscores the benefits of reading to children, notably how fable-focused learning markedly benefits a child's emotional and social evolution. Exposure to well-crafted fictional stories elevates children’s capacity to empathize with others, providing important social cognitive skills.

Exploiting the Therapeutic Potential of Books: Bibliotherapy

Adopting books as therapeutic tools, bibliotherapy has been extensively studied and shown to be effective in helping children tackle a variety of emotional and behavioral challenges. This approach considerably augments children’s ability to recognize and manage their emotions, contributing to their overall mental health.

Conveying Life's Lessons Through Enticing Anecdotes

Incorporating important life lessons into narratives provides a soft yet fruitful educational method. Research indicates that children understand moral and ethical lessons more effortlessly from anecdotes than from didactic instruction, making anecdotes an ideal platform for teaching concepts like fairness, justice, and empathy.

Chronicles and Social Skills: Bridging Communication Divides

For children, particularly those with developmental challenges such as autism, chronicles can be a lifeline to understanding complex social cues. Narrative-based interventions have been established to substantially boost social skills by providing clear examples of social interactions.
